Transaction 169998da4781d50a229135a072566040b4b8f2659ea7019358227639263a14bb
1 Input
1 Output
-
169998da4781d50a229135a072566040b4b8f2659ea7019358227639263a14bb:0
- value
- 2188598
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 374538a59d7eebee6d19f5d31b35cde577c9507a OP_EQUALVERIFY OP_CHECKSIG
- address
- 163F68W3QvXtnAsfLAwa32cHUnBFbePrm6